WHEREAS, Dr. Byun was born on February 28, 1929 in Seoul, Korea; and received his Doctor of Medicine from one of Korea's oldest and most prestigious university, Yonsei University, in 1950, and;
WHEREAS, After graduation, Dr. Byun served in the ROK Army Medical Corps during the Korean War, receiving the Hwa-Rang Medal of Distinguished Military Services from Republic of Korea Military. He moved to Chicago in 1956 to complete his residency in Radiology and fellowship in Radiation Therapy and Nuclear Medicine at Cook County Hospital; and
WHEREAS, Since beginning his medical career in 1960, Dr. Byun held a variety of distinguished positions, including as Director of Nuclear Medicine at Cook County Hospital, Loyola University Stritch School of Medicine, and Illinois Masonic Medical Center; Attending Physician at Edward Vines Jr. VA Hospital; Chairman ofthe Department of Radiology at Edgewater Hospital; and Vice Chairman ofthe University of Chicago Department of Radiology. Upon retirement, Dr. Byun was Manager of Lake Bluff Health Care Centre skilled-care nursing facility; and
WHEREAS, Despite his numerous professional commitments, Dr. Byun made it a priority to serve the Korean-American community in Chicago. Dr. Byun served as President of the Korean-American Association of Chicago, President ofthe Advisory Council on Peaceful Unification of Korea Midwest Chapter in the United State, as a member of the Board of Directors of the Midwest Chapter of Korean Veterans Association in United States, and President of Korean Radiologists in the United States; and
